The double episode catch me off guard, I feel like we should put a warning at the thread title like Episode 25 (Final Episode) so that other people would not think of this thread as episode 24.

What a hug from Imaizumi! And the way Onoda and Minami lean toward each other, happy ending exist after all.

Now, the race is over, two things I can certainly say, first: it's not as good as the first year, second: but it's still a very entertaining, exciting, enchanting, exhilarating experience.

Sohoku won again? To be precise, Onoda won again? Many people thought that Manami/Hakone deserve more, some people even route for Midousuji, but I've to say that Junta's decision, which wasn't revealed until the race end, is the reason why Sohoku deserve to win. Junta is weak, and he has all the reason to keep the mountain winner tag, instead, he gave up this title and gamble everything on Onoda.

Junta's plan is highly successful. We're mislead into thinking that his plan was outsmarted by Hakone, or was destroyed by Midousuji, but they only destroy a part of his plan. When looking back, Sohoku is well ahead of the game in late game, Midousuji successfully catch up but at what cost, just like Minami, he catch up to Onoda/Imaizumi but at what cost? Midousuji/Minami were pretty exhaust at that point.

Hmm, I've been thinking it for a while but it feels like Aya would be a surprisingly nice fit for Onoda.

The wait for the final results was excruciating. Part of me began to think that maybe Manami did win. I wasn't going to put it past YowaPedal since it would certainly set up a strong rivalry with a tie break on the line for their third and final Inter-High. But once Teshima smiled in the tent, it became all too clear. Despite largely being a repeat of Grande Road & having atrocious timing with the surplus of flashbacks, the one major strong point for this season was setting up both Manami & Onoda as equally deserving of the win. It actually got to the point where I felt dread seeing Manami finishing second before the joy of Onoda's win sank in. While it was certainly the safer result, I really liked Manami's mindset. He went from a reckless challenger seeking the thrill of being alive to a proper Hakone ace with a reason to live. It goes back to what he told Onoda about fate and being presented with events. He truly gave it his all this time and was prepared to accept the rest as fate.

Looking at it now, the OPs for this season fit this theme of Onoda vs Manami quite well. The first one shows them racing for the KOM checkpoint, which was their dream rematch. The second one has a melancholic mood to it and really makes me feel the weight of wanting both of them to win.

The ending felt somewhat sudden for my tastes, so I can only hope there's a chance for more in the future. Glory Line & Limit Break only felt like a step down because of the sheer volume of flashbacks that kept killing the finish line momentum (at literally EVERY checkpoint). S3 actually ended up being my favorite because of how it setup the next generation of Sohoku & Hakone, particularly my personal MVPs for both teams - Teshima & Kuroda.
